Output 6591f508d506e6cb17ed1a01784f5d39d3a10e2b27d085f885cabe113bf9ea3d:3

value
12057011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45cb87ec7258b3d708dd0764bfe549093b411b70 OP_EQUAL
address
MEGCgFABYgcVEFTbXQxSPfxwPfLG21furk
transaction
6591f508d506e6cb17ed1a01784f5d39d3a10e2b27d085f885cabe113bf9ea3d
spent
true